How much does a People Development and Learning Specialist III make in Massachusetts? The average People Development and Learning Specialist III salary in Massachusetts is $108,890 as of March 26, 2024, but the range typically falls between $96,990 and $122,790.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on the city and many other important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ession.

Job Description

The People Development and Learning Specialist III develops training programs, facilitates change management initiatives, and reviews current development programs to ensure linkage to company goals. Implements all aspects of organizational development. Being a People Development and Learning Specialist III measures employee performance to gauge the success of programs and identify areas for improvement. Builds human capital through employee development programs. In addition, People Development and Learning Specialist III implements and reports on the effectiveness of leadership development, team development, and organizational communication programs and practices. Typically requires a bachelor's degree or equivalent. Typically reports to a manager or head of a unit/department. Being a People Development and Learning Specialist III work is generally independent and collaborative in nature. Contributes to moderately complex aspects of a project. Working as a People Development and Learning Specialist III typically requires 4 -7 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
